Secure Boot
Select this to enable or disable Secure Boot. Secure Boot only works when
the system runs in user mode.
Secure Boot Mode
Select this to configure the Secure Boot mode.
Standard
Fixed secure boot policy.
Custom
Secure boot policy variables can be configured by a
physically present user without full authentication.

Bootup NumLock State
This allows you to determine the default state of the numeric keypad. By
default, the system boots up with NumLock on wherein the function of the
numeric keypad is the number keys. When set to Off, the function of the
numeric keypad is the arrow keys
Boot Option Priorities
Adjust the boot sequence of the system. Boot Option #1 is the first boot
device that the system will boot from, next will be #2 and so forth.
